Realizing that public opinion can be difficult sway Lexus has decided in 2008 to stage driving events of the new IS-F at select tracks around the nation, in an effort to boost awareness of performance improvements in the lineup.
Brian Bolain, Lexus’ national manager of interactive marketing and automotive events.
said in an automotive news interview “The typical Lexus buyer is not going to be persuaded into an IS-F,” Bolain said. “It’s for someone who wants power and control. We are going to focus heavily on driving opportunities.”
This type of campaign was chosen in lieu of a massive marketing campaign as a way to reach the sport driver specifically. No word yet on if they will allow side by side comparisons of competing models. So stay tuned for more details as they become available.
